Rio Tinto

Anglo-Australian dual-listed mining group and one of the world's largest producers of iron ore, aluminium and copper. Founded in 1873 to mine the Rio Tinto site in Spain, it now operates principally in Australia and the Americas.

Sherwin-Williams

The largest paints and coatings company in the Americas, selling through roughly 5,000 of its own stores to professional painters as well as via retail and industrial channels.
